Sephora Store locator Louisiana

Sephora stores located in Louisiana: 4
Largest shopping mall with Sephora store in Louisiana: The Mall of Acadiana 

Sephora store locator Louisiana displays complete list and huge database of Sephora stores, factory stores, shops and boutiques in Louisiana. Sephora information: map of Louisiana, shopping hours, contact information.

Search all Sephora stores located in Louisiana

Specify Sephora store location:

Go to the city Sephora locator